Depends on if you use Wine or Parallels. I'm not a Mac user, but I've updated the installation guide for Mac OS today. Hopefully it will help you.
You can take out the WINEARCH stuff for OSX. There's an issue with the 64 bit ABIs of OSX and Windows; as a result, 64 bit Wine doesn't work quite right. So the default WINEARCH on OSX is 32. The default WINEPREFIX is ~/.wine, so you don't need that either. And finally when creating ~/.wine for the first time, it will install the runners you need, so you don't need to run wineboot.

My procedure (which I've done a TON testing out video configs) is:
  1. Download Wine (I use Staging 3.19)
  2. Download winetricks from github
  3. install brew
  4. brew install cabextract
  5. sh winetricks corefonts
  6. install video stuff
Basically, the procedure from 1.8.
